RICHARD Erskine and Rita Hampson became the first Downton pair since 1987 to win the Sarum League’s mixed double tournament.A total of six pairs took part in the round-robin format tournament with Richard and Rita winning all their matches.Salisbury’s Roger Witt and Rachel Holland finished runners-up.
